MIT's daily briefing: human-brain mice and climate tech's rising stars

Stanford researchers have created mice with nearly half their brain volume replaced by human cells, aiming to study brain injuries while raising ethical questions about such experiments. Separately, MIT Technology Review's 35 Innovators Under 35 list highlights nine climate tech pioneers working on lithium extraction, cleaner steel, and energy-efficient AI. The newsletter also notes that US and Chinese experts have proposed nuclear-style safeguards for artificial intelligence.

Expanded Detail

The Stanford team's method involves genetically modifying mice so their brains fail to develop fully, then introducing human brain organoids. This builds on earlier work where organoids survived and functioned after injection into baby rodents. The research aims to study brain injuries, but the ethical boundaries of such chimeric experiments remain a central concern for the field.

The climate tech honorees span diverse approaches: novel lithium extraction, cleaner steel furnaces, solid refrigerants, energy-efficient AI, improved pollution tracking, and converting invasive weeds and food waste into useful materials. Separately, the newsletter notes US and Chinese experts proposed nuclear-style AI safeguards including red lines, human control rules, and a hotline, while OpenAI disclosed new reports of model misbehavior and updated its reporting rules.
